1 Academic Services Team Vision The adoption of new ELA and math curriculum programs necessitates changes to our current assessment structure for affected courses, but also offers an opportunity to create a more aligned, purposeful and streamlined assessment structure across the network. The purpose of assessment is to determine student understanding and mastery of course standards and to inform, modify, adjust, enrich, and differentiate instruction to meet the learning needs of all students. These proposed changes aim to create an assessment structure achieves this aim by aligning written curriculum and assessed curriculum, creating multiple opportunities for assessment, and providing opportunities for rich data and student work analysis throughout the year. The following changes are being proposed for the school year: Eliminate Bi-weekly assessments: Although BWAs have become an institutionalized operating mechanism, they are cumbersome from both a management and content perspective, providing unnatural breaks in content. Additionally, we have experienced problematic practices surrounding implementation and management, including lost instructional days, increased data pressure and over-alignment to multiple choice items. We will replace existing BWAs with unit exams to provide a similar formative touchpoint. Introduce unit exams across subjects: Both Eureka and Wit and Wisdom provide embedded assessments, and in many cases, midpoint assessments, for each unit of study. In an effort to align written, taught and assessed curriculum, we propose using those embedded assessments as the primary formative assessment mechanism. We plan to use the assessments as written, with the potential to add a handful of STAAR released, aligned multiple choice answers. AST created unit exams will be used across the other grade level and content bands. Concerns: Exam dates may not be consistent across grades and contents. How do we ensure standardized communication of calendar and reporting to ensure clarity for campus and district managers? Provide space for open-ended responses in unit exams: The overwhelming majority of our assessments are multiple choice. Although we provide room for OERs in various subjects, they are not typically embedded in our tracked assessments. Next year, we propose embedding primarily OERs in unit exams to provide increased opportunities for students to complete rigorous work and demonstrate their thinking. Almost all Eureka and Great Minds embedded assessments are open-ended. Additionally, this provides more fruitful content for SWAM meetings. Concerns: Teacher grading time. Lagging data turnaround. Increased need to norm on rubric based grading practices. Increased need for leader content familiarity and mastery. Eliminate IA#1: Given the unit assessment structure, students would potentially complete a unit exam immediately before a calendared Interim #1. For example, a standard Wit and Wisdom module extends across the full quarter. The unit assessment falls near the conclusion of the quarter. Because there is a limited amount of content covered in 8-10 weeks of instruction, those first unit exams are fairly comprehensive. Therefore, we propose eliminating this exam in favor of increased focus on the quarter one unit exams. While we could offer a STAAR aligned benchmark for IA#1, we fear that would provide incentives to drop curriculum fidelity and/or over-align instruction and review for test preparation. Instead, we want to prioritize instructional time and drive energy toward those unit exams.
